Above all, this work will impact how the world experiences music. What You'll Do
  • Maintain and enhance Spotify’s reporting pipelines ensuring they remain business-critical.
  • Build large-scale batch and real-time data pipelines for efficient collection, processing, and storage of reporting-related data.
  • Make enhancements to data models and ETL code to improve pipeline efficiency and data quality.
  • Work closely with partners to understand business requirements and translate them into technical solutions.
  • Write scalable, testable, maintainable, and high-quality code.
  • Collaborate with engineers, product managers, and other partners, embracing learning and leadership opportunities daily.
  • Monitor daily execution, diagnose issues, and ensure SLAs are met by maintaining and fixing business-critical pipelines.
  • Write distributed, high-volume services and know how to deploy and keep them running in production.
  • Who You Are
  • Proven experience working with high-volume, heterogeneous data, ideally within distributed systems such as Hadoop, BigTable, Cassandra, GCP, AWS, or Azure
  • Familiarity with data processing frameworks like Scio, GCP Dataflow, AWS EMR, and Apache Beam.
  • Strong programming skills in Java, or Scala, Python.
  • Commitment to agile software processes, data-driven development, reliability, and responsible experimentation.
  • Hands-on experience with orchestration tools like Airflow or similar.
  • Excellent problem-solving and communication skills.
